010Well its been a few days since I last fished. I just had my shift cables and control box replaced and my boat is as good as new. Well, it’s as smooth as butter. I was needing to get back out and see what was going on. We had no problem with the bait, plenty of pins and pigs. Same spot as the last few weeks. The tide was going out at dark and was still slowly moving out when we left at 9:30 p.m. I hate to say it but last week I made a comment that Dan was A.K.A. Netboy. Lets just say that I would eat my words and ended up doing all the netting. Dan was on fire as first putting two keepers in the boat. I had a third one that looked like a possible keeper, but lost it at the boat. I was not having a very good night, must of left a signature on every rock in the inlet. Ken hooked up a few times but lost them. He did land a big, oversized Snook on a plug, which we photographed and released. We tried for that third keeper but only luck was with the Reds. The bite slowed down as the tide was slowing down. We were out of bait and it was time to get. Wasn’t a great night of fishing but was still a lot of fun. Maybe we will whack them tonight.
